Transaction 2777089bccf11663e3dba76f645091527e9d0835ceeac37a92f27cc9464f610b
1 Input
1 Output
-
2777089bccf11663e3dba76f645091527e9d0835ceeac37a92f27cc9464f610b:0
- value
- 50707573
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e2bc555d180ebf4529df22701b377e459aed6f29 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MfsKzVmK7tvzgBgwcYdGXaGVLmqqDetiu